## Policy Analysis Report: Appointment of Arbitrator for Lalitpur-Birari Doubling Railway Project **1. Executive Summary:** This report analyzes a notification from the Ministry of Railways regarding the appointment of an arbitrator for the special railway project of Lalitpur-Birari doubling with a flyover at Lalitpur in Uttar Pradesh. The notification, published in the Gazette of India on July 15, 2022, designates the District Magistrate of Lalitpur as the arbitrator responsible for functions under the Railways Act, 1989, related to the execution, maintenance, management, and operation of the specified railway project. This appointment aims to facilitate the smooth implementation of the project by providing a designated authority for dispute resolution. **2. L.-33004/99 xxxGIDHxxx ससीी..जजीी..--ययू.ू.पपxीी..x--xअअGI..D--11E66xx00x77 22002222--223377332233 CCGG--UUPP--EE--1166007722002222--223377332233 असाधारण EXTRAORDINARY भाग II—खण् ड 3—उप-खण्ड (ii) PART II—Section 3—Sub-section (ii) प्राजधकार स ेप्रकाजित PUBLISHED BY AUTHORITY स.ं 3044] नई ददल्ली, िुक्रवार, िुलाई 15, 2022/आषाढ़ 24, 1944 No. 3044] NEW DELHI, FRIDAY, JULY 15, 2022/ASHADHA 24, 1944 रेल मत्रं ालय (उत्तर मध्य रेलव)े (जनमाणा जवभाग) अजधसचू ना झांसी , 14 िलु ाई, 2022 का. आ. 3202 (अ).—केन्‍द रीय सरकार, रेल अजधजनयम, 9191 (1989 का 24), एव ं रेलवे (संसोधन) अजधजनयम 2008 (2008 का 99) (जिसे इसमें इसके पश्चात् उक्त अजधजनयम कहा गया है) की धारा 02ʽचʼ की उप धारा (6) के अधीन प्रदत्त िजक्तयों का प्रयोग करते हुए इस अजधसूचना के रािपत्र में प्रकािन की तारीख से, नीचे दी गयी सारणी के स्ट्तंभ (2) में उल्लेजखत मध्यस्ट्थ को उक्त सारणी के स्ट्तंभ (3) में उल्लेजखत जिले के सम्बन्‍दध में उत्तर प्रदेि राज्य म ें “लजलतपरु – जबरारी, रेल लाइन के दोहरीकरण के साथ लजलतपरु म ें फ्लाईओवर पररयोिना" को जविेष रेल पररयोिना की बाबत ऐसी जविेष रेल पररयोिना के जनष्पादन ,अनरु क्षण ,प्रबंधन और प्रचालन के प्रयोिन के जलए उक्त अजधजनयम के अधीन ऐस ेप्राजधकारी के कृत्यों का पालन करन े के जलए सक्षम प्राजधकारी के रूप में जनयुजक्त करती ह ै । सारणी क्रम सख्ं या अजधकारी जिला (1) (2) (3) 1. जिला अजधकारी ,लजलतपुर लजलतपुर [ई.फा.स.ंएन.सी.आर.-एच.क्य.ूिून्‍दय सी.ई.एन.िी.(एस.यू.सी.आर.)/0/0200-ओ/ओ डी.वाई.सी. ई./सी–II ि े .एच. एस.(कम्पुटर क्र.91711 ) ददनांक :99 .23.0200.] िरद मेहता, मुख्य प्रिासजनक अजधकारी (जनमााण) 4717 GI/2022 (1)2 THE GAZETTE OF INDIA : EXTRAORDINARY [PART II—SEC. 3(ii)] MINISTRY OF RAILWAYS (North Central Railway) (Construction Department) NOTIFICATION Jhansi, the 14th July, 2022 S. O. 3202(E).—In exercise of the powers conferred by sub-section (6) of Section 20F of the Railways Act, 1989 (24 of 1989) Railway (amendment) Act, 2008 (11 of 2008) (hereinafter referred to as the said Act), the Central Government hereby appoints the arbitrator mentioned in column (2) of the table below to perform the functions as such authority under the said Act, with effect from the date of publication of this notification in the Official Gazette, in respect of the special railway project of “Lalitpur- Birari doubling with flyover at Lalitpur” in the state of Uttar Pradesh relating to district mentioned in column (3) of the said Table for the purpose of execution, maintenance, management and operation of such railway project. TABLE S.No. Officer District (1) (2) (3) 1. District Magistrate, Lalitpur Lalitpur [e-file No. NCR-HQ0CENG(SUCR)/2/2022-O/o Dy.CE/C-II/JHS(Computer No.59799) Date : 15.03.2022.] SHARAD MEHTA, Chief Administrative Officer (Construction) Uploaded by Dte. of Printing at Government of India Press, Ring Road, Mayapuri, New Delhi-110064 and Published by the Controller of Publications, Delhi-110054.
